Hi Johnny, I bought the max3500 because of you reviews about a month ago. The machine runs for about 3 hours and it turns off. I only tried to use it with a portable ace with 10,000 btu.I’ve use it not more than three times since I bought it. What I can do please help.
I forgot to mention that I put regular oil and I didn’t do break in.
Odd…!!
Here are a few things to try…
Make sure unit is level
Check oil level and make sure its full to bottom of threads on dipstick.
Do not over fill fuel past red line in fill neck this can cause issues.
If its extremely hot out and unit is in the sun it can and will over heat and shut down. Especially if at more altitude.
What temps has it been. Unfortunately everything has a limit.
If hot temps try to move to shaded area.
Try these and see.
Break in wont really do anything unless you went straight to max load and just held it there for ever.
And also one tank of fuel at high loads will only last about 3-4 hours. At lower loads is will last much longer.

I have 3500w model ....so far seams to be pretty good ...I am running to the RV into my victron 3000multi plus and mppt hooked into the system with pylontech batteries
And have trouble with it throwing over load light on the eco sw mode running the a/c when the compressor cut in
But if i switch off the eco sw mode it seams OK ....have changed a few setting in my cerbo gx but still the same .....
I have been told it could be dirty power from from the generator ....
But that is only a comment so I took that with a grain of salt .......
Hope someone else my have the same issue
The a/c is not a soft start
Most times when running any ac unit you want to leave it off eco as the engine is not turning enough rpms for the surge in power. When at higher rpm it can handle the large surge current trying to be pulled from it. Also the outside temp, humidity and elevation will all play a factor.
Try again with eco off, if you want to leave Eco on a soft start will be needed which is always a good idea as it will prolong the life of the gen and ac unit on those hotter days when the generator has to work harder.
